Engineers and Geoscientists BC is currently searching for an Articling Student to join our team starting in September 2027.
As a modern regulator operating under the Professional Governance Act , S.B.C. 2018, c. 47, Engineers and Geoscientists BC plays a critical role in protecting the public interest by overseeing the safe and ethical practice of professional engineering and geoscience in British Columbia.
The Articling Student position offers a unique experience by providing hands-on exposure to professional governance, regulatory decision-making, investigations, and discipline processes, while developing a strong foundation in administrative law principles, procedural fairness, and statutory interpretation. The work is challenging and rewarding and we have high expectations regarding work quality and attention to detail. We expect hard work from you during the day, but strive to support healthy work-life balance for all our employees. Students have gone on to a variety of positions after articling, including positions with regulatory bodies, government, and in private practice.
WHAT YOU WILL BE DOING
Analyzing and advising on issues related to the Professional Governance Act .
Conducting legal research into policy, privacy, and governance issues and preparing legal memoranda, changes to our bylaws, presentations and reports.
Assisting with the investigation and discipline of registrants of Engineers and Geoscientists BC, participating in the drafting and negotiation of Consent Orders, assisting with disciplinary hearings, compliance with discipline orders, and privacy matters.
Assisting with files related to unauthorized practice and misuse of title by non-registrants and any associated court applications.
Assisting with occasional issues concerning external organizations such as the Ombudsperson, the Human Rights Tribunal and the courts.
The principal for the articling student will be the Manager, Legal Counsel Policy, however the student will have broad tasks that support the entire organization. During the articling period, the Articling Student will be given training in ethics, practice management and lawyering skills (including research, writing, drafting, advocacy, negotiation and/or mediation, interviewing, and problem solving) as required by the Law Society of British Columbia’s articling skills and practice checklist.
It is expected that the Articling Student will be exposed to a number of different practice areas including administrative law, contract law, and privacy law. Opportunities in other areas, such as civil litigation, may also arise.
WHAT YOU BRING TO THE TABLE
The successful candidate will have an undergraduate law degree with excellent grades and immediate eligibility for enrollment in the articling program of the Law Society of British Columbia. Candidates should also have an interest in administrative law, contract law, civil litigation, and privacy law.

WHO WE ARE
Engineers and Geoscientists BC is proud to be recognized as one of BC's Top Employers.
Engineers and Geoscientists BC regulates and governs two professions under the authority of the Professional Governance Act. We are charged with protecting the public interest by setting and maintaining high academic, experience, and professional practice standards for over 40,000 registrants. Individuals and firms licensed by Engineers and Geoscientists BC are the only persons permitted by law to undertake and assume responsibility for professional engineering and geoscience projects in BC.
We are a not-for-profit organization governed by a board of elected registrants and government appointees. The board is accountable to the public through the Ministry of Post-Secondary Education and Future Skills under the Office of the Superintendent of Professional Governance, for both the governance and management of the organization.
